Impending Change: Russian Prime Minister to be Replaced as Early as February, Says Political Scientist Valery Solovey

Russian political scientist Valery Solovey assures that as early as next month the Russian Prime Minister may change as part of the transition of power.

In February, Russia may have a new “technical” prime minister. He will be appointed to make unpopular decisions.

This forecast was announced on January 23 by the famous Russian political scientist Valery Solovey in YouTube.

What I want to tell you now is akin to a full-scale political sensation… The appointment of a new prime minister to replace Mishustin is being prepared, he will be “technical.” Who is this lucky guy or, on the contrary, unlucky one, who is destined to serve as prime minister for only a few months before the emergence of a full-fledged prime minister? I will describe to you the characteristics of this person… They will be enough for you to determine who it is… Let me start with the fact that this is not Dmitry Patrushev. This man… is relatively young, he is 45 years old. He heads one of the largest Russian state corporations… This man is the son of a very close friend of the late President Putin. Another fact is that this man’s name is the same as his father’s. This person represents the interests of the so-called St. Petersburg “businessmen”“, said Nightingale.

He assures that the decision has already been agreed upon and is highly likely to happen. It has been suggested on the Internet that the person Solovey is talking about is the current head of RusHydro, Viktor Khmarin.

And now about the reasons why a new technical prime minister is needed… It is assumed that he can carry out a number of unpleasant tasks. So that the one who replaces him, the real one, who will become president, does not have this unpleasant reputational and image burden on him“, said the Russian political scientist.

Nightingale still claims that Russian dictator Vladimir Putin allegedly said goodbye to life in the fall of 2023 as a result of illness. According to his version, power in the country passed into the hands of the current Secretary of the Russian Security Council, Nikolai Patrushev, who allegedly plans to install his son Nikolai as President of the Russian Federation.

There is no confirmation of the information announced at the moment.
